Show pin on the map after clicking the custom button on the pop-up

I am using ArcGIS JS API 4.0 with angular. On the pop-up, I have added the custom button More details, On the click of that button i want to show the pin on the map. I dont find much online examples to achieve this, can anybody help?

You can respond to the trigger-action on the popup and then use the view.popup.location as already mentioned

view.popup.on("trigger-action", function(evt){
  if( === "more-details"){
    // add graphic at view.popup.location
